Output 3111c77ca54b243afbb33c87da8161b8ebc209ada75d7e8f9e219720cda6bbf6:2

value
2520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 958285e4aa41b0640fe45e58490b0531de70b1e7 OP_EQUAL
address
3FKYy2Q8FmETB4Pg5yY5gPPEytqczHs8WC
transaction
3111c77ca54b243afbb33c87da8161b8ebc209ada75d7e8f9e219720cda6bbf6
spent
true